A catalogue is given of published photoelectric UBV photometry of supernovae. These data are used to study the light curves and intrinsic colours of supernovae as a function of supernova type and time after maximum. Plots of the evolution of B-V and Q with time show real differences between individual supernovae of the same classification type. The rate of colour change at ΔT = 20 days is found to be significantly greater for SN I than it is for SN II.
